0

Tomcat 6をインストールするだけです。選択できる「native」という名前のインストールオプションがあります(これについては、「実稼働環境でのパフォーマンスとスケーラビリティを向上させるために、APRベースのTomcat native.dllをインストールする」という説明があります)。

あなたがそれをインストールしない場合、それは実際に何か違いを生むのだろうかと思っています??????

インストールしない理由はありますか?

どんな助けでもありがたいです。

乾杯ジェフ

4

1 に答える 1

2

Tomcatによると、Apache Portable Runtime(APR)は、Tomcatとともにインストールできるオプションのコンポーネントであり、特にTomcatを使用してApacheなどのネイティブWebサーバーに接続する場合に、安定性とパフォーマンスが向上します。Apache TomcatネイティブライブラリはJNI(Java Native Interface)であり、ネイティブにインストールすると、JavaバイトコードではなくネイティブコードでTomcatのコア機能の多くを提供します。

したがって、実稼働サーバーを実行している場合を除いて、このメッセージについて心配する必要はありません。これは、(実動システムで)パフォーマンスを向上させるために使用されるライブラリーです。

ログディレクトリのcatalinaログファイルに以下のメッセージが表示される場合があります

INFO: The APR based Apache Tomcat Native library which allows optimal performance in production environments was not found on the java.........

これは、Tomcatの起動時にAPRライブラリが欠落しているためです。インストールすると、catalinaログファイルに次の行が表示されます。

INFO: Loaded Apache Tomcat Native library <version>

ただし、このオプションは、汎用の使用および開発では無視しても問題ありません。

于 2012-02-28T05:51:41.857 に答える